Supporting budding entrepreneurs – TechAlliance, the Small Business Centre, Propel Entrepreneurship at Western, and Leap Junction at Fanshawe – just to name a few, are all more than willing to help connect you with one or several individuals that will help support the growth of your new venture.
Supporting newcomers – TechAlliance is a community partner for the Mentorship for Immigrant Employment program facilitated by LMIEC. This program brings together internationally trained individuals with local mentors in their field to gain a better understanding of the regional job market; establish valuable networking contacts; and learn more about sector-specific language and professional practice in Canada. Most recently, they welcomed TechAlliance member, Trudell Medical International to their roster of corporate champions!
Supporting youth – This is how my role at TechAlliance originated (nearly a decade ago!), finding mentors for budding young scientists competing in Sanofi Biogenius Canada. I am still passionate towards helping youth pursue their passions and TechAlliance still plays a role in supporting youth innovation through their work with the Thames Valley Science & Engineering Fair who also encourage their participants to seek mentorship from the local STEM community (and are currently accepting registrations!)
